Srinagar, March 29 -- No Friday prayers on Jumat-ul-vida (last Friday of Ramzan) were allowed at Jamia Masjid and Hurriyat chairman and chief cleric Umar Farooq was placed under house arrest.
The authorities had earlier denied permission to hold prayers at the grand mosque in Srinagar, Jamia Masjid, on the auspicious occasion of Shab-e-Qadr on Thursday night
"After Shab-e-Qadr, Jama Masjid Srinagar continues to remain closed to people and I under house detention. Even today on Juma-Tul-Vida, when lakhs of people eagerly await the whole year to offer congregational prayers on this blessed Friday for great reward and blessing from Allah.
